Nepal's agricultural sector faces a critical knowledge gap that directly impacts food security and rural prosperity.
Traditional methods yield 30-40% less than scientific approaches. Farmers struggle with crop diseases, pest management, and soil health.
Changing weather patterns make traditional knowledge unreliable. Farmers need real-time, localized guidance for adaptation.
Farmers lack access to fair pricing and market information, leading to exploitation by middlemen and poor income.
Experienced farmers' wisdom remains localized while young farmers lack access to modern agricultural education.

Outreach Strategy: 40% rural (cooperative networks), 35% peri-urban (supply chains), 25% urban (digital channels). Focus on high-smartphone penetration areas first, then expand to feature phone compatible versions.
